Tuesday Inspiration:

Sometimes we must learn to let go and let God have his way. Several years ago I learned about a neat little box called “Something-For-God-To-Do-Box. And for many years this was symbolic to me, every time I encountered something in my life that I had no control of, or I recognized that I was in Spiritual warfare, I would take time out to pray over it, write it down, and release to God. Every time I was frustrated, confused, weary, disappointed, or that I needed God to rescue me; then I utilized this box. And this daily ritual was a tremendous blessing in my life. You see so often we are trying to help God and he doesn’t need any assistance from us. Think about it, if he created the heavens and the earth; what can we possibly help him with? Outside of taking our hands off of things and letting go, and let God have his way. So often he’s waiting on us to step aside, and ask him for help. This little box became my prayer box and reminded me of who was really in control. It also helped to keep me grounded and I was able to maintain my peace in the midst of every day challenges. John 14:27 “I am leaving you with a gift- peace of mind and heart. And the peace I give isn’t fragile like the peace the world gives. So don’t be troubled or afraid.” No matter how corny or cliché it may sound; but it helped me to lay my burdens at the alter and leave them there. God has given us instructions to cast all of our cares upon him. So often we like to pick and choose what we want to let go. God never intended for us to be heavy burdened, yes trouble will come; but we have to decide if we are going to stand on his word and trust his promises.
